For courses in Microbiology Lab and Nursing and Allied Health Microbiology Lab A Flexible Approach to the Modern Microbiology Lab Easy to adapt for almost any microbiology lab course, this versatile, comprehensive, and clearly written manual is competitively priced and can be paired with any undergraduate microbiology text. Known for its thorough coverage, straightforward procedures, and minimal equipment requirements, the Eleventh Edition incorporates current safety protocols from governing bodies such as the EPA, ASM, and AOAC. The new edition also includes alternate organisms for experiments for easy customisation in Biosafety Level 1 and 2 labs. New lab exercises have been added on Food Safety and revised experiments, and include options for alternate media, making the experiments affordable and accessible to all lab programs. Ample introductory material, engaging clinical applications, and laboratory safety instructions are provided for each experiment along with easy-to-follow procedures and flexible lab reports with review and critical thinking questions.

This Manual Is Intended To The Undergraduate And Post-Graduate Students In Microbiology As Well As Botany And Zoology In Which Microbiology Is Being Taught As Ancillary Subject. This Manual Explains Exercises In Simple Terms With Sufficient Background And Principle Of The Experiments. Illustrations Are Provided Along With The Protocols For Effective Understanding The Experiments. This Manual Deals With The Experiments In Basic Microbiology, Microbial Physiology Metabolism, Soil, Agricultural, Water And Medical Microbiology. It Is Expected That Beginners And Graduate Students In Microbiology Will Be Benefited From This Manual.
